RG Barry Donates Masks, Slippers and Bags to Healthcare Professionals

To help increase New York City’s supply capacity amid the ongoing COVID-19 pandemic, RG Barry Corporation, makers of Dearfoams and Baggallini, is donating 100,000 masks to city hospitals through New York State Governor Andrew Cuomo’s office. In addition to protective masks, Dearfoams slippers and Baggallini bags will also be distributed to healthcare workers throughout the city.

“All of us at RG Barry Brands want to help protect and make people’s lives better, and we hope the masks, washable slippers and washable bags will do that,” says Bob Mullaney, RG Barry president and CEO. “We are beyond thankful and inspired by the heroic efforts of healthcare workers everywhere.”

“I’m proud and thankful that our RG Barry team was able to secure much needed masks for our communities in this time of great need and hope that our Dearfoams slippers and Baggallini bags can provide some comfort for those on the frontlines,” says Sean Quinn, chairman of RG Barry and principal at Mill Road Capital. “The RG Barry family stands behind our nation’s healthcare workers and we will continue to support them however we can.”

In order to provide further relief and support to healthcare workers, both Dearfoams and Baggallini plan to launch a “buy one, give one” program on their websites where consumers who purchase a pair of slippers or a bag will automatically have a pair of slippers or bag donated on their behalf. Starting on Apr. 7, those in the medical community can redeem one free pair of slippers and one bag, while supplies last, through the brands’ websites Dearfoams.com and Baggallini.com and have the items shipped directly to them at no cost. Dearfoams and Baggallini will provide further support for this initiative through extended communication on their websites, social channels and email marketing platforms.
